Временные ограничения кликов — это важный аспект создания веб-приложения, который помогает защитить систему от злоумышленников и предотвратить ненужные запросы. Настройка этих ограничений позволяет установить определенное количество времени между кликами пользователя, чтобы предотвратить автоматическую обработку или отправку данных.
Как же можно настроить временные ограничения кликов в веб-приложении?
Существует несколько способов для реализации такого функционала. Один из них — использование JavaScript. В отличие от серверного программирования, JavaScript выполняется на стороне клиента, что позволяет непосредственно влиять на действия пользователя без необходимости обновления страницы.
Реализация ограничений кликов может включать в себя использование таймеров, переменных и обработчиков событий. Программист может легко настроить определенные интервалы времени, после которых будет разрешено кликать на элементы страницы снова. Таким образом, создается эффективная защита от автоматизированных скриптов и ботов.
В итоге, настройка временных ограничений кликов в веб-приложении является неотъемлемой частью безопасности и позволяет сократить количество ненужных запросов, улучшить пользовательский опыт и предотвратить возможные атаки.
Как установить ограничение кликов в приложении
Для установки ограничения кликов в приложении, вам потребуется использовать соответствующий код на стороне сервера или на стороне клиента, в зависимости от того, какая часть приложения будет отвечать за обработку кликов. Важно помнить, что клиентский код может быть изменен или обойден пользователем, поэтому рекомендуется использовать серверную сторону для надежной обработки ограничений.
Один из способов установки ограничения кликов — это использование счетчика и временных меток для отслеживания времени между кликами пользователя. Для этого можно создать переменную, которая будет хранить время последнего клика, и сравнивать его с текущим временем при каждом новом клике. Если разница между временем последнего клика и текущим временем меньше установленного ограничения, можно отклонить действие пользователя и вывести соответствующее сообщение.
Другой способ установки ограничения кликов — это использование таблицы с записями о действиях пользователя. Каждый раз, когда пользователь выполняет действие, такое как клик, запись добавляется в таблицу с указанием времени выполнения. Затем можно проверить таблицу на наличие слишком частых действий пользователя и принимать соответствующие меры.
Важно учитывать, что установка ограничений кликов должна быть сбалансирована, чтобы не создавать излишние ограничения для пользователей, при этом достигая необходимой защиты. Необходимо тщательно подбирать ограничения, чтобы они соответствовали особенностям и потребностям вашего приложения и его пользователей.
Преимущества использования ограничений кликов: | Недостатки использования ограничений кликов: |
---|---|
— Предотвращение злоупотреблений пользователей | — Возможность затруднить доступ для некоторых пользователей, особенно в случае слишком строгих ограничений |
— Улучшение безопасности приложения | — Потенциальное ухудшение пользовательского опыта из-за ограничений |
— Более высокая надежность и защита данных | — Дополнительная сложность в разработке и поддержке функциональности ограничений кликов |